Understanding the Advantages of Steel Structures

1. Durability and Longevity

Steel is favored for its durability and strength, which make it an excellent choice for stadiums meant to withstand harsh weather and heavy use.

  • Action: Assess your stadium’s location and climate to ensure steel structures can endure local conditions effectively.

2. Design Flexibility

Steel allows for creative architectural designs, making it easier to incorporate unique features and aesthetics in stadium design.

  • Action: Collaborate with architects familiar with steel design to explore unique layouts that traditional materials might not support.

3. Sustainability

Steel is a recyclable material, which contributes to sustainability efforts in construction. This is increasingly important as stakeholders prioritize eco-friendly designs.

  • Action: Consider sourcing steel from recycled materials to enhance the environmental appeal of your stadium, thus attracting eco-conscious fans.

4. Cost-Effectiveness

When comparing long-term maintenance costs, steel structures often prove to be more economic than traditional concrete designs.

  • Action: Calculate the life cycle costs of using steel versus other materials to justify initial expenses and appeal to budget-conscious stakeholders.

5. Faster Construction Time

Steel structures can be prefabricated, which reduces on-site construction time and minimizes delays, allowing for quicker project completion.

  • Action: Engage a construction team experienced in prefabrication to streamline the building process and stay on schedule.
